Cross-Platform Arbitrage Scanner

Real, live contracts matched across Kalshi, Polymarket, PredictIt, Limitless, and Futuur, ranked by net edge after each platform's real trading fees — a wide raw spread that costs more in fees than it pays isn't a real opportunity.

How this works

Matches US election races by state and race type, BTC/ETH threshold markets by strike price and close time, Fed rate-decision markets by meeting and direction, season-long sports championship futures, single-game moneylines by real team identity (both the team and its opponent, not just a shared keyword) and close time, and Oscar nominee win markets by category and nominee. Manifold Markets is shown for comparison but excluded from the money math — it's play-money, not a real financial edge. Coverage is inherently limited to contracts confidently matched as the same real-world event — a short list reflects real current overlap, not a broken feature.

Real Executable Edge, shown when both legs have a live order-book quote, is the actual cost of buying Yes on the cheaper platform and No on the dearer one right now — the raw spread and net edge use each platform's single quoted price, which can look wider than what the real bid/ask spread would actually let you capture.

Futuur charges a real per-market fee (its own API reports 4-6%, verified live) this app doesn't yet have a field to read per contract — rather than guess a number, any match with a Futuur leg is shown without the "real opportunity" mark, even when Net Edge is positive, and its own row is flagged. Smarkets has the same gap.

Platform Rules & Fees

The mechanics differ meaningfully between venues — this isn't just the same market with a different logo. Fee figures for Betfair and PredictIt are approximate and change over time; verify against each platform's own current terms before trading.

PlatformSettlementRegulationResolutionFeesUS Access
PolymarketUSDC (crypto), on PolygonNot a CFTC-regulated exchangeUMA optimistic-oracle dispute processMakers: $0. Takers: category-dependent, roughly 0–2%, weighted toward 50¢ contracts, $0 on most geopolitics markets.Historically restricted for US persons via terms of service / geoblocking
KalshiUSD, bank-linked accountCFTC-regulated Designated Contract MarketKalshi's own settlement sources per contract rulesround_up(0.07 × contracts × price × (1−price)) per trade — peaks near $1.75 per 100 contracts at a 50¢ price, published formulaUS persons, KYC required
Betfair ExchangeGBP/local currencyUK Gambling Commission-licensed betting exchangeBetfair's own market rules per eventCommission on net winnings (varies by market/jurisdiction, historically single-digit percent)Not generally available to US persons
PredictItUSDOperates under an academic/research no-action arrangement, not a full CFTC-regulated exchangePredictIt's own rules, small-dollar per-contract position limitsHistorically a fee on profits plus a withdrawal fee — check current terms, these have changed over timeUS-focused, small position caps per trader
Manifold MarketsPlay-money ("Mana"), not real currencyNot a regulated financial exchange — no real-money payoutCommunity-created markets, creator or moderator resolvedNone — no real money changes handsOpen to anyone
Limitless ExchangeUSDC (crypto), on-chainNot a CFTC-regulated exchange — crypto-native, decentralizedOracle-based (e.g. Chainlink reference price) or platform-adjudicated per marketAMM trades: flat 0.40%. Order-book (CLOB) trades: 0.40–3.00% buy / 0.42–1.50% sell depending on price — makers pay nothing, only takers.Open to anyone with a crypto wallet; no explicit US restriction published
SmarketsGBP, bank-linked accountUK Gambling Commission-licensed betting exchangeSmarkets' own market rules per eventHistorically marketed as a flat 2% commission on net winnings — a simpler, lower headline rate than Betfair's tiered commission — check current terms before trading.Not generally available to US persons
